Why does your pet need routine grooming?

Frequent grooming of your pet doesn’t just keeps your dog’s coat looking great, but it also helps preserve your pet’s hair and physical health and wellbeing. When your dog gets grooming, it helps it avoid painful tangling and knots in their fur, reduces the development of bacteria and hot-spots (dermatitis), and keeps thepet clear from pests such as bugs. Within your pet’s grooming appointment, your Millcreek pet groomer will look out for bumps and sores that could relate to a health problem.


How frequently should your pet be groomed?

Grooming requirements for your pet will differ depending on the dog’s habbits, breed and fur. Normally, short haired dogs like Beagles, Bulldogs and Labradors require less grooming compared to dogs with long coats including Poodles, Border Collies and Pomeranians. As a general rule, most pet owners organise frequent grooming every month. For young puppies and dogs who have never been groomed before, more frequent grooming at home should be performed to get the dog used to being handled and to avoid grooming issues as they grow up. What’s the difference between a dog bathing and grooming service?

Dog bathing services incorporate: 1-3 cycles of shampoo, 1 cycle of conditioner, hand-dry as permitted by pet, brushing and/or combing.

Pet grooming include: Everything included above in bathing as well as a full cut/style based on breed standards and/or your personal needs, nails trimmed, and ears cleaned.

What is chalking in dog grooming?

Chalking the coat on man’s best buddy is a method utilized before handstripping to enable a much better grip on the fur. The very same concept is applied when taking the hair from the ear canal. Chalking is likewise utilized in the conformation ring to boost the hair color and to give the coat much more smoothness and volume.

How do you groom a distressed pet dog?

Start with brushing or massaging a distressed pet. Let pets examine and smell tools. Gradually present grooming tools; run clippers to get the pet dog used to the sound prior to utilizing or use silent clippers that don’t make loud noises. Go slow, be gentle, ensure clippers and blow dryers are not too hot for your dog.
